Criptografia de dados: o que é e como funciona?
Você já parou para pensar que seus aplicativos de mensagens e suas ligações telefônicas só se tornaram realmente seguras com a evolução da criptografia de dados? Pois é! A criptografia de dados é a transformação criptográfica de dados em um formato que oculta o significado original dos mesmos para evitar que sejam interceptados.
É um processo que visa proteger informações confidenciais e sensíveis, garantido confidencialidade, integridade e liberdade de expressão nas transações de dados e informações. Em uma realidade cada vez mais conectada, com um alto volume de dados sendo gerados e circulando, a criptografia tornou-se essencial.
Ao longo deste artigo você irá compreender mais sobre ela, seu funcionamento e aplicações. Continue lendo e descubra.
Quais são os fundamentos da criptografia de dados?
A criptografia é, basicamente, a ciência de proteger informações através da transformação dos dados em um formato ilegível, conhecido como texto cifrado. O processo é baseado em algoritmos matemáticos e chaves digitais para ocultar os dados. Esses dados serão lidos por alguém que tenha a chave de descriptografia adequada.
O objetivo é garantir a confidencialidade, a integridade e a autenticidade dos dados. A criptografia é uma prática antiga, remontando das primeiras civilizações, mas tornou-se especialmente importante na era digital.
Conceitos básicos da criptografia de dados
Quando falamos de criptografia, precisamos falar sobre a cifra, o processo de transformar dados legíveis em texto cifrado, enquanto a decifração é o processo de reverter esse texto cifrado para sua forma original. A chave de criptografia é essencial para a decifração bem-sucedida.
Uma chave de criptografia é um valor ou conjunto de valores que controla o processo de criptografia e decifração. No caso da criptografia simétrica, a mesma chave é usada tanto para cifrar quanto para decifrar dados. Já na criptografia assimétrica, são usadas duas chaves diferentes: uma chave pública (para cifrar) e uma chave privada (para decifrar).
Existem diferentes formas de gerar as chaves de criptografia. Uma maneira muito comum é a sequência de bits, também conhecida como espaço de chave, especificando as unidades logarítmicas para o número de combinações de teclas possíveis. Quanto maior o espaço da chave, mais resiliente será a criptografia contra ataques de força bruta, por exemplo.
Outra forma possível é a função 2, de derivação de chave baseada em senhas. Essas senhas são complementadas por uma string pseudo-aleatória e então mapeadas para uma sequência de bits do comprimento desejado usando funções hash criptográficas.
É importante entender que as chaves criptografadas de hoje são bem complexas.
Quais são os tipos de criptografia de dados?
Criptografia Simétrica
Como já pontuado, na criptografia simétrica, a mesma chave é usada tanto para cifrar quanto para decifrar dados. Isso a torna mais rápida em comparação com a criptografia assimétrica, mas requer uma comunicação segura da chave entre as partes envolvidas.
Criptografia assimétrica
A criptografia assimétrica usa um par de chaves: uma chave pública e uma chave privada. A chave pública é compartilhada com qualquer pessoa que deseje enviar informações cifradas, enquanto a chave privada é mantida em segredo. Isso elimina a necessidade de compartilhar chaves secretas, tornando-a mais segura em termos de distribuição de chaves.
–
Além entender os tipos de criptografia, é importante entender que existem métodos diferentes de criptografia, baseados nos tipos de chaves usadas, bem como no tamanho dos dados criptografados.
Um exemplo disso é o padrão de criptografia avançada (AES), Advanced Encryption Standard, um algoritmo de criptografia simétrica que criptografa blocos de dados de 128 bits por vez. A estratégia utilizada nesse método consiste em várias etapas de substituição, transposição, mistura de texto simples, entre outros.
Podemos citar também o Rivest-Shamir-Adleman (RSA), um algoritmo de criptografia assimétrica, baseado na fatoração do produto de dois grandes números primos. O RSA é muito utilizado para proteger a transmissão de dados entre dois pontos de comunicação, embora ele tenha sua eficiência diminuída ao criptografar grandes volumes de dados.
Esse são só alguns exemplos de métodos de criptografia de dados, existem muitos outros que são adotados, que podem variar conforme o volume, complexidade e confidencialidade dos dados.
Aplicações da criptografia em nosso dia a dia
Já citamos na introdução que a criptografia deixou as operações telefônicas mais seguras. Entretanto, para você entender como isso ocorreu, é importante conhecer os protocolos e as aplicações da criptografia de dados em nossos dias.
Uso da criptografia em comunicações seguras na internet
A criptografia desempenha um papel fundamental na segurança das comunicações na internet. Protocolos como HTTPS usam criptografia para proteger a transmissão de dados entre o navegador do usuário e o servidor web, garantindo que as informações transmitidas sejam confidenciais e não sejam interceptadas por terceiros.
Aplicações em sistemas de pagamento online
Outra aplicação da criptografia pode ser encontrada em sistemas de pagamento online, como transações bancárias e compras em lojas virtuais. Ela protege as informações financeiras dos usuários, garantindo que os dados de cartões de crédito e informações pessoais permaneçam seguros durante a transação.
Criptografia em dispositivos móveis e armazenamento em nuvem
Os dispositivos móveis e serviços de armazenamento em nuvem frequentemente usam criptografia para proteger os dados dos usuários. Isso impede que dados pessoais e sensíveis sejam acessados por pessoas não autorizadas, mesmo que o dispositivo seja perdido ou roubado.
Para além desses exemplos, a criptografia está presente em muitas outras recursos e tecnologias em nosso dia a dia. Como bem pontuou Almir Meira Alves, o nosso Diretor Acadêmico e especialista em segurança cibernética e criptografia:
“Criptografia é segurança descentralizada, é Blockchain, Smart Contracts, DeFi, Utility Tokens, NFTs. É segurança para informações corporativas, de saúde, de Internet das Coisas, nos tempos dos IoT e Dispositivos Vestíveis.”
Visto isso, uma coisa é certa: o futuro dos dados é criptografado.
Criptografia: o futuro dos dados
Não poderíamos finalizar esse artigo sem pensar no futuro da criptografia e dos dados. Em realidade com um volume e transporte altíssimo de dados, é muito importante que a evolução das tecnologias de criptografia de dados estejam em pauta. Alguns exemplos de novas abordagens de criptografia incluem: criptografia pós-quântica, a distribuição quântica de chaves e a criptografia homomórfica.
É importante que as empresas estejam atentas e buscando evoluções para os métodos de encriptação, pois, as ameaças digitais estão se tornando mais numerosas e ainda mais sofisticadas. Essas novas abordagens de criptografia consideram esse movimento e buscam aprimorar a segurança para os dados.
Aqui na CECyber, acreditamos que criptografia ajuda a tornar nossa realidade cada vez mais tecnológica, mais segura, com respeito a privacidade e com mais liberdade de expressão. Por isso, preparamos empresas e profissionais para lidar com as novas tecnologias e conhecer as estratégias e ferramentas de segurança do futuro, no presente.
Quer saber como? Clique aqui e conheça mais sobre nossos cursos.
Comments are closed.